Chicken Kebab on a bed of spicy Rice noodles

Kebabs:-

Ingredients:-

Cubed Chicken Breast (We had a large discount isle Chicken at £2.19 so I just lopped the breasts off)
1 Red Pepper, chopped
1 large Onion, quartered
Mushrooms, halved
Salt, Pepper and Oil to dress
1 Lemon

Method:-

(1) Mix the Salt & Pepper into the Oil
(2) Thread all the bits and bobs only a skewer alternating the items.
(3) Drizzle with the Oil mix.
(4) Pop in a pre-heated oven and 180c until the Chicken is cooked.

The sauce for the Rice Noodles was a simple tinned Tomato, sliced Gingers and chopped home pickled Garlic gig. A bit of grated cheese and sliced Spring Onion to dress, a squeeze of Lemon  you’re good to go!

BBQ Style Marinated Pork Ribs

Another way to get rid of the Pineapple Juice I bought in error.... Most bought BBQ sauces have Gluten in them and to be fair Sue’s not too keen on “Fake Smoked” flavours anyway. So She made her own version….

Ingredients:-

Pineapple Juice
Brown Sauce
Mustard Powder
Tomato Ketchup
Red Wine Vinegar
Lemon Juice
Soy Sauce
Ground Cloves
Ground Ginger
2 Cloves on Garlic, minced
Cayenne Pepper
Jerk Sauce
1 Tin of Chopped Tomatoes
Tomato Puree
1 Onion, roughly chopped
Oil

Method:-

(1) Fry the Onions in a little Oil and then add the Garlic and lower the heat.
(2) Sauté until the Onions are softened.
(3) Add all the other ingredients, stir well and simmer for 20 minutes.
(4) Stir occasionally.
(5) Allow to cool a little.
(6) Dress the Pork Ribs on both side and wrap loosely in foil and allow to marinade in the fridge for 20 minutes or longer.
(7) Pre-head the oven to 180c.
(8) Place the Rib parcel in the oven covered for the first 30 minutes.
(9) Open the parcel for the last 10 minutes.
(10) To serve remove the rack of Ribs and cut into handleable pieces and spoon the BBQ Sauce over the top.

We served ours with hand cut chips, a fried Egg, some Peas and a home-made Coleslaw.  Very tasty and we have a good deal of sauce bottled in the fridge for next time…..
